らくら (Rakura) in Sendai





Sakuraniku (horse meat) sashimi (580 yen)🍴
Fresh horse meat had a beautiful red color and a soft and elastic texture…

I could fully enjoy its umami.

Palate of seven Kyoto-style Obansai* dishes (appetizer)
Each dish was gently flavored so it eased my mind.

*Obansai: traditional style of Japanese cuisine native to Kyoto.

Radish and gyutan simmered with red miso (580 yen)
The broth made from red miso had gentle and sophisticated sweetness.

Gyutan (beef tongues) were thick but tender.

Subtle sourness out of radish stimulated my appetite.


Nagaimokan (squared shaped Japanese yam) with wasabi jell (430 yen)
I enjoyed jell made from gentle fish dashi (broth), the crunch texture of finely-cut yam, and pungent flavor of wasabi (Japanese horseradish). Feel good!

Grilled shinrin (locally-produced) chicken (580 yen)
The chicken skin was crispy and its meat had a soft but very nice texture.

Sweet aftertaste out of the chicken juice and subtle spiciness of sansho pepper (Japanese pepper) made me relaxed.

Rakura-yaki (480 yen)
Rakura-yaki is hot and juicy rolled omelet.

I enjoyed the flavor and dashi of snow crab that spread into my mouth right after I bit it. Feel good!


A bowl of Kyoto-style zoni (430yen)
Zoni soup had a sweet flavor of miso and clear aftertaste.

Subtle wasabi flavor enhanced umami of the soup.

Rice cake in this flavorful zoni had soft and sticky texture.

The restaurant’s interior
The restaurant offers a calm and relaxed atmosphere and you can enjoy Kyoto obansai dishes at reasonable prices.
